Razorback basketball notes

In the two games last week against Alabama and LSU, freshman Courtney Fortson averaged 12.5 points, 5.0 rebounds, 9.0 assists and 3.0 steals while shooting 81.3 percent (13-16) at the free-throw line. He had just seven turnovers in the two games. Fortson has had a season-high three steals in each of the last two games.

In the two games last week, freshman Rotnei Clarke averaged 19.0 points and 3.0 rebounds. He was 14-of-23 from the floor (.609), including 8-of-17 on threes (.471).

Also last week, freshman Jason Henry averaged 8.5 points and a team-high 7.0 rebounds.

Junior Michael Washington set a career high with 21 shot attempts at LSU. He made 11 shots and finished with a game-high 24 points. He has nine 20-point games for his career, all this year, and has led the team in scoring 14 times in his career, including 11 times this season.

As a team, Arkansas has made 36-of-46 free throws in the last two games, 78.3 percent; but its oppenents went a combined 31-of-37, 83.8 percent.

The Tennessee game is one of 13 this year Arkansas plays against team which won at least 20 games last season and one of 14 against teams earning either an NCAA Tournament or NIT bid a year ago.
